Lisbon Is Often the Starting Point
Lisbon is usually the first stop for travelers visiting Portugal, and it is easy to see why. The city has history, energy, and a relaxed atmosphere that makes it appealing almost immediately.
People come for the famous trams, tiled buildings, scenic viewpoints, and neighborhoods like Alfama and Belém. But what makes Lisbon memorable is not only the landmarks. It is the feeling of the city itself. You can spend the day walking uphill through old streets, stopping for coffee, then sitting down to dinner with a view of the river.
Lisbon works well for first-time visitors because it offers a little of everything. You get culture, food, nightlife, and architecture, all without feeling too overwhelming.
Porto Has a Different Feel
Porto leaves a different impression. It feels smaller, slower, and a little more intimate than Lisbon. For many travelers, that is exactly the appeal.
The city is known for its riverside views, historic center, and port wine cellars, but it also has a strong local character that stands out. Porto does not try too hard to impress. It simply feels genuine.
It is a great choice for travelers who enjoy walking, good food, and a city that reveals itself gradually. If Lisbon feels lively and open, Porto feels layered and personal.
There Is More to Portugal Than the Big Names
Lisbon, Porto, and the Algarve get most of the attention, but Portugal has much more to offer.
The Douro Valley, a stunning corner of the country, is celebrated for its vineyards, the river's beauty, and its wine estates. It's a perfect destination for those seeking picturesque countryside and a more tranquil experience.
Madeira and the Azores offer something different again. These islands attract travelers who love nature, hiking, ocean landscapes, and dramatic scenery. They feel very different from mainland Portugal, which is part of what makes them so special.
That variety is one of Portugal’s biggest strengths. You can visit for a city break, a beach holiday, a wine trip, or an outdoor escape and still feel like you made the right choice.

How to Find Better Business Class Deals to Portugal
The best fares usually go to travelers who stay flexible. Business class prices can change based on season, route demand, airline competition, and even the day of the week.
A small shift in travel dates can sometimes make a noticeable difference. The same goes for departure city, connection point, or airline. Looking at more than one option often helps uncover better value.
